25 injured in jeepney-SUV collision in Tabuk City


Tabuk City, Kalinga – Rescue teams in Tabuk City had to move double time on Sunday, August 11, as they had to ferry 25 people to the hospital following a road accident on the national road in Gobgob.

 

The distance from Gobgob to Kalinga Provincial Hospital in Bulanao is more than a 20-minute ride.

 

According to Kalinga Police Spokesperson, PCapt. Ruff Manganip, a passenger jeepney was ferrying 21 passengers to Dugpa, Pinukpuk when the driver tried to avoid crashing at a car that suddenly stopped in front of it.

 

However, just when the driver swerved the steering wheel, there was an incoming SUV at the other lane. This caused the jeepney to crash straight into the SUV.

 

All three occupants of the SUV and the 22 people in the jeep were rushed to the hospital. These 25 are still recuperating from their injuries as of this writing.

 

With the incident, Manganip is reminding the public especially the motorists on road courtesy, discipline, and defense driving to avoid getting involved in road accidents.
